Shares of Interarch Building Products fell nearly 7% to Rs 1,203 on the BSE following a strong debut on Monday. The stock was initially listed at Rs 1,291.20 on the BSE, reflecting a 43.5% premium over the IPO price of Rs 900, and at Rs 1,299 on the NSE, marking a 44.3% premium.